JOB SUMMARY:
As a Senior Software Engineer, you will be developing primarily C++ applications for medical devices. This position has hands-on access to the final product at every stage of development. In this capacity, you will be working primarily on a Linux-based platform, creating and maintaining a modern QT multi-touch/keyboard optimized GUI application with a strong emphasis on safety-critical software development and regulatory compliance (IEC 62304 / ISO 13485 environments).
Essential Functions:
  • Develop, verify, and validate software solutions for our C-Arm (Linux based computer) in compliance with medical device software lifecycle standards (IEC 62304).
  • Develop and maintain touchscreen-friendly GUI software using QT and QML with a focus on performance, usability, and embedded system constraints.
  • Adapt existing architectural design patterns to realize a modern software architecture with a focus on platform technology and long-term maintainability/scalability.
  • Perform code reviews, support verification by unit tests, automated and manual system integration tests, and enforce coding standards and software quality best practices across the team.
  • Support designing and specifying requirements and work packages in collaboration with systems engineering and regulatory teams to ensure traceability.
  • Maintaining source control branches and performing integrations with merge requests following Git-based branching strategies and release management practices.

Basic Qualifications:
Education:
  • Bachelor's degree in software engineering, computer science, or a related field is required or equivalent combination of education and relevant industry experience.

Experience
  • 7+ years of experience in software engineering, with experience in medical device or other regulated or safety-critical environments strongly preferred.
  • Strong proficiency in developing C++ applications (preferably modern C++17/20 practices, including memory management, concurrency, and performance optimization).
  • Knowledge in C++17, QT, QML, bash, python, gtest, boost libs and postgres (strong preference for experience with Qt application frameworks in embedded or medical device environments).
  • Profound knowledge of design patterns and software architecture principles (SOLID, modular design, clean architecture).
  • Experience working in Agile (Scrum) project management.
  • Knowledge of GIT, Docker, Jenkins, and CI/CD pipelines in a regulated development environment.
  • Experience with Linux systems, specifically Ubuntu and Debian, including system-level debugging and deployment considerations.
  • Experience working in collaboration with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Quality, Regulatory, Production, and Sales in a cross-functional product development environment.
  • Proven ability to collaborate across cross-functional and international engineering, manufacturing, and quality teams, with clear and effective communication in globally distributed product development environments.
  • Knowledge of DICOM and IEC62304 Medical Device Software, Software Life Cycle Processes (strongly preferred and highly valued for this role).
